The second book is Murder, Mayhem and A Fine Man by Claudia Mair Burney (visit blog). The first book in the Amanda Bell series introduces readers to one sassy heroine.

Meet Amanda Bell, a forensic psychologist, whose 40th birthday has been turned upside down thanks to her sister. Dressed in a hot red dress, Amanda’s birthday dinner is interrupted when her sister, the coroner, is called to the scene of a crime. Sparks fly at the crime scene when Amanda meets Detective Jazz Brown (no-relation). Even after Amanda loses her dinner all over his alligator shoes, Detective Jazz Brown is permanently smitten. With Amanda working as a consultant on the murder case, her and Jazz will bump heads quite often, both professionally and personally. Unfortunately, this case may become more than Amanda can handle as her past comes back to haunt her. Jazz has his own set of issues, making matters even worse.

Amanda Bell is one funny, sassy, intelligient package deal! Claudia Mair Burney has an infectious style that leaves her readers laughing out loud and begging for more. The chemistry between Jazz and Amanda makes this novel irresistable to put down. For Christian fiction, the dialogue is fresh and funny, at times totally unexpected, but a delightful change of pace. The author digs deep into the dangers of cults and her antagonist is one creepy dude. With this being a mystery novel, the author does a great job leaving the reader guessing to the end.
